Cynthia loves making peyote stitch rings with TOHO Aiko precision cylinder seed beads because the beads are so precise and consistent and they come in amazing colors. She paired bright pinks, greens, gold, and white in this cute ring featuring a geometric design.
Create an even-count peyote stitch band following the color pattern of our PDF diagram. We used TOHO Aiko 11/0 precision cylinder seed beads in white-lined peridot, PermaFinish galvanized starlight, opaque matte white rainbow, permafinish translucent silver-lined hot pink, coral pink-lined lt topaz.
